






Flutter
Chancer John lives for playing the odds – and he’s always willing to take a calculated risk. But when he meets the mysterious and beautiful female bookie Stan, he discovers there’s much more to gambling than just greyhounds and horses. Lured by her huge payoffs, John finds himself sucked into a surreal and dangerous word ruled by money, power and control. The question is how far will John go for the ultimate last big win?
